Our Vancouver centre received a nice donation from one admirer (anonymous) to the tune of just less than a quarter million. That’s super kind. So, I was informed. Good heart, I thought. More hearts like that are needed. Our project in the centre of the Greater Vancouver Area is in Burnaby; a great location. A new facility needs to go up and will cost 15 million. That’s to include a temple, lobby, auditorium, classrooms, washrooms, kitchens, residents, altar prep rooms, an outdoor playground and gardens; a place to be proud of.

 

It’s about time. The issue is Covid, I know, but we can plan now before things reset. Of course, one big heart decided not to wait. It’s much appreciated.
